Tree Service in Allentown, PA
Tree service encompasses a variety of maintenance and removal projects aimed at keeping trees healthy, safe, and aesthetically pleasing. Common requests include pruning to remove dead or problematic branches, trimming to maintain proper shape and size, and overall health assessments to identify signs of disease or decay. Property owners may also seek tree removal services for safety reasons, such as when a tree is damaged, diseased, or poses a risk to structures or people. Before requesting tree services, homeowners should consider the location of the trees, their size, and the potential impact on surrounding property, as well as any specific concerns about tree health or safety.
Understanding the scope of the project is important when requesting tree services. Homeowners often want to know if the work involves only pruning or if removal and stump grinding are included. Clarifying whether the trees are near utility lines, structures, or other landscaping can influence the approach taken. Additionally, property owners should consider if the work will impact their yard or garden and communicate any preferences for preservation or specific pruning styles. Having a clear idea of the trees’ condition and the desired outcome helps ensure the service meets expectations.

Common Tree Service Jobs
Tree Removal - safely removing dead or hazardous trees to protect property and safety.
Pruning and Trimming - shaping trees and shrubs to promote healthy growth and improve appearance.
Stump Grinding - grinding down tree stumps to clear space and prevent pest infestations.
Emergency Tree Services - responding to storm damage or fallen trees that pose immediate risks.
Tree Health Care - diagnosing and treating diseases or pest issues affecting trees.
Planting and Transplanting - installing new trees or relocating existing ones for landscape enhancement.
Tree Service Questions
What tree services are commonly requested by homeowners? Common requests include pruning, trimming, removal, and stump grinding to maintain tree health and safety.
How can I tell if a tree needs to be removed? Signs include dead or diseased branches, structural instability, or if the tree poses a risk to nearby structures or power lines.
What should property owners consider before pruning trees? It's important to prune to remove dead or damaged branches and to promote healthy growth, while avoiding over-pruning that can harm the tree.
Are there specific trees that require special care? Yes, certain species may need tailored pruning or treatment to ensure their health and longevity in the local climate.
